US cold-rolled coil, galvanized base prices get boost from mill increases

November 02, 2019 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

US cold-rolled and galvanized base prices have risen due to a round of price increases that has been partially accepted by the domestic market.

Fastmarkets' weekly price assessment for steel cold-rolled coil, fob mill US was assessed at $35 per hundredweight ($700 per ton) on Thursday October 31, up 2.9% from $34 per cwt the week prior - its lowest since April 2016 - but down 4.1% from $36.50 per cwt at the end of September.Galvanized base prices charted a similar course.The weekly price assessment for steel hot-dipped galvanized (base) coil, fob mill US stood at $34.50 per cwt on Thursday, up 3% from a multi-year low of $33.50 a week earlier but down 4.2% from $36 per cwt at the end of September.Inputs for...
